CAS:<p>SB 332235 is a small molecule that binds to the chemokine receptor CXCR2 and blocks the binding of the chemokine IL-8. SB 332235 has been shown to inhibit neutrophil recruitment and reduce inflammation in animal models. SB 332235 is orally active and does not affect blood pressure or heart rate in animals. The drug also reduces levels of the inflammatory cytokine TNF-α and increases levels of the anti-inflammatory cytokine IL-10. SB 332235 has been used as a diagnostic agent for detection of autoimmune diseases, cancer, or inflammatory diseases.
